Game-Based Physical Fitness Development For FIKK UNM Students

Physical fitness plays an essential role in maintaining students’ health, productivity, and overall quality of life. However, one of the major challenges in physical education is motivating students to actively participate in regular fitness activities. Conventional training methods are often perceived as monotonous and less engaging, which can reduce students’ motivation and participation. Therefore, innovative learning approaches are needed to create enjoyable and meaningful physical activity experiences. This study aims to examine the effectiveness of a game-based physical fitness development program in improving the physical fitness levels of students at the Faculty of Sport Science (FIKK), Universitas Negeri Makassar. This study employed an experimental research method using a pretest–posttest control group design. The research participants consisted of FIKK UNM students who were divided into two groups: an experimental group that participated in a game-based physical fitness program and a control group that followed conventional fitness learning activities. The intervention was conducted over eight training sessions involving traditional game activities designed to stimulate various components of physical fitness. Physical fitness was measured before and after the intervention using standardized tests assessing cardiovascular endurance, muscular strength, agility, and flexibility. Data were analyzed using descriptive statistics and t-test analysis. The results of the study indicated that traditional game-based activities had a positive and significant effect on improving students’ physical fitness. The experimental group demonstrated a greater improvement compared to the control group, with an average difference increase of 1.240 and a significance level of 0.001 < α 0.025. These findings indicate that integrating game-based activities into physical education programs can effectively increase students’ motivation, participation, and physical fitness development.
